
The average Oak Ridge National Laboratory Computer Programmer earns an estimated $111,190 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$98,870 with a $12,319 bonus. Oak Ridge National Laboratory's Computer Programmer compensation is $3,980 more than the US average for a Computer Programmer. Computer Programmer salaries at Oak Ridge National Laboratory can range from $51,000 - $250,000.
